Prospects of Rehabilitation Welfare Devices: Based on Assistive and Robotic Devices (재활복지기기의 전망: 보조기기와 로봇장치를 중심으로)

  • Song, W.K.
    • Journal of rehabilitation welfare engineering & assistive technology
    • /
    • v.9 no.1
    • /
    • pp.1-9
    • /
    • 2015
  • This paper reviews trends of the rehabilitation welfare devices on the basis of products and markets. Latest assistive devices tend to have a fold function. Auxiliary power assist module has been added. The completion of products has been improved. The folding function has strong relationship with portability. Specifically, various mobility devices, including foldable devices, are associated with enhanced portability. Powered auxiliary wheels and upper extremity supporting modules have entered the market. The leading-edge technology like Segway's control technology applies to two-wheel wheelchairs. The brand- new technology, lower extremity robotic exoskeleton, applies to markets. Standing wheelchairs, ramps, stair climbing assistive devices becomes more common. In addition, a combination of a variety of smart devices is being promoted to the classical assistive devices' part. Rehabilitation welfare devices can be more valuable due to nice industrial design, improved materials, and processing technology.

Research on Safety and Quality Regulatory Policy for Assistive Products (보조기기 안전·품질관리 방안 연구)

  • Kim, Hye-Won;Kim, Dong-A;Seo, Won-San;Kim, Jang-Hwan;Ko, Myeong Han;Son, Byung-Chang;Yi, JinBok
    • Journal of the Korea Academia-Industrial cooperation Society
    • /
    • v.19 no.12
    • /
    • pp.805-813
    • /
    • 2018
  • The research was conducted with the purpose of providing effective safety and quality control system for assistive products for handicapped those are used extensively. Assistive products couldn't be classified independently due to collision with the act of medical device and lack in legal basis. The issues about safety and quality have been solved by other legal frames on a case by case basis. We couldn't find any abroad case of independent safety and quality control policy. For the practical solution, this article suggested hybrid classification system mixed with existing policies. Each classified branches are allocated to the appropriate policy of safety and quality control so those are ease of understanding and prospect. And also a delicacy process was suggested not to leave off any assistive products. Through these suggests of the improvement it is expected that blind areas of safety and quality control for assistive products for handicapped could be solved and identity of assistive products could be established to provide product safety for handicapped and boost relevant industries.

Development of Mobile Application based on ICF(International Classification of Functioning, Disability and Health) for Provision of Assistive Devices for People with Disabilities (ICF를 활용한 효과적인 장애인 재활보조기기 신청 모바일 어플리케이션 개발)

  • Jung, Bong-Keun;Lee, Sung-A;Min, Se-Dong
    • Journal of the Korea Academia-Industrial cooperation Society
    • /
    • v.15 no.1
    • /
    • pp.377-385
    • /
    • 2014
  • This study is aimed to introduce the newly developed mobile application for effective provision of assistive devices for people with disabilities in South Korea. By combining of ICF code and ISO 9999 code, more effective way of searching user fit assistive device information and selecting appropriate assistive devices were possible. 10 people with visual impairment were recruited for an usability testing. For the data analysis, paired t-test were used and confidence interval was 95%. The result showed newly developed mobile application was more effective in comparison with on-line based assistive device information. The outcome of this study will enhance the provision of assistive devices for people with disabilities more effectively within better user understanding of their needs and compensate for their body function as well as environmental barriers.

Development of Language Rehabilitation Program Using the Smart Device-based Application (스마트 기기 기반 언어재활 프로그램 개발)

  • Hwang, Yu Mi;Park, Kinam;Jung, Young Hee;Pyun, Sung-Bom
    • Journal of Digital Convergence
    • /
    • v.17 no.10
    • /
    • pp.321-327
    • /
    • 2019
  • The purpose of this study is to develop a smart device-based Language Rehabilitation Program (LRP) to improve communication ability for the patients with language disability. The content of the LRP includes a variety of semantic categories and grammatical elements and consists of 17 semantic categories, 29 tasks and 3780 items to improve comprehension/production ability at word level, semantic category level, sentence level and discourse level. We developed LRP as a Windows-base management program and an Android-base language rehabilitation application. LRP was developed into an application for smart devices, providing real-time delivery of training contents, measurement and database of training task results, and patient progress and monitoring. A follow-up study will be conducted on the verification of the language rehabilitation effect using LRP by patients with language disability.
